You are to Select, Analyze and Evaluate two Assessments and one Intervention Appropriate for your Client , Focusing on the Occupational Challenges: Occupational Therapy - Assessment and intervention Assignment, WIT, South Africa

Option 2: You are an Occupational Therapist working in a Community Mental Health Team.

You are to select, analyze and evaluate two assessments and one intervention appropriate for your client (case scenario outlined below), focusing on the occupational challenges experienced by the client’s condition of Generalised Anxiety Disorder.

Maria Silva is in her early-forties and moved to England from Brazil 8 years ago with her husband Lucas. Maria is proud of her Brazilian culture and heritage, and it was a difficult choice moving her family to England but did so as her husband was offered a job in a local hospital. Maria values the Roman Catholic faith and was a regular attendee and member of the church community in Brazil.

Maria runs her own business in website design, which she carries out, primarily from home. This enables her to drop off and pick up her children aged 8 and 6 from school, which is important to her. Maria and Lucas recently moved to a more rural area of Derbyshire so that the children could access a better school. However, this moved the family away from the local Roman Catholic Church where Maria felt part of the community.

She regularly volunteered on a Sunday to help look after the young children during services and took part in creating the church flower arrangements for Sunday Mass. The new area has limited public transport and only a small local shop with little fresh produce.

When Maria first moved to the U.K she was diagnosed with Generalized Anxiety Disorder and in the past few months, this has worsened. Maria feels tense much of the time and feels that something bad is going to happen. She often sends messages to Lucas at work for reassurance. She avoids seeing her few friends, as she is embarrassed she starts to feel dizzy and experiences palpitations.

This is also affecting her work as she has lost confidence in her ability and worries that her clients will not like her work. Maria struggles to sleep at night due to her worries, making her tired and irritable during the day. She has also started to avoid going out to the local shop due to her anxiety.   Maria fatigues easily when walking the children to and from school. This is particularly challenging in the morning, so now a friend walks the children to school and Maria collects them after school.

Maria previously regularly caught the bus into Derby to the church that she enjoyed going to and would visit her elderly ex-neighbors for lunch, which would help break up the day. Her ex-neighbors have expressed their concern that Maria has stopped visiting and they struggle to get to her village. Maria has lost some confidence in her ability to do this purposeful activity due to some physical issues but also because she feels panicky when she gets on the bus.

Maria was diagnosed with Rheumatoid Arthritis (RA) seven years ago. She experiences joint pain and stiffness, particularly in her hands. As a result of the pain, Maria has found it difficult to use her computer keyboard for her work. This has led her to limit the amount of time spent working. This reduction in work has reduced the family income.

Maria enjoys cooking but finds preparing meals challenging, particularly when handling heavy pots and pans. Maria used to pride herself on making an effort with her appearance even when working from home as this helped her motivation but is neglecting this, as it is tiring and frustrating.

As a result, Maria has begun to wear more casual, loose-fitting clothes. Lucas is worried about Maria as she is spending much time alone at home, is inactive, and does not have many friends in the village. Lucas is working long shifts to make up for Maria not working as much, impacting the time they have together and as a family.  Maria sometimes needs some help from Lucas to get in and out of the bath. This is something that she liked to do to help her relax.
